The iconostasis of St Nicholas Russian Orthodox Church which separates the sanctuary from the nave. The church, situated at 297 Brougham Street, Sydenham, was consecrated in 1963 and continues to serve the Russian Orthodox community in Christchurch under the care of Father Valentin Basiuk.
